Central Bank of Myanmar will take action against private banks for opening branches without acquiring permission

The Central Bank of Myanmar will take action against private banks that opened branches without acquiring permission, said U Soe Mine, Vice President of Central Bank.

He included these comments in his explanation to the parliament session on Pyithu Hluttaw Public Account Joint Committee’s findings and feedback report (7/29/18) on Auditor General Office’s 2016-2017 report.

“According to the decision of the Central Bank of Myanmar’s board of director’s meeting, we are planning to fine private banks that opened branches without acquiring permission from the central bank,’’ he added.

The Auditor General Office recommended that the Central Bank needs to monitor private banks which are financial institutions.

KBZ bank is one of the leading local banks. They have the highest bank branches among local banks, and they are also one of the banks which has opened branches without acquiring proper authorization.
